Discover Punta Cana in One Adventure-Packed Day

Looking for a way to experience more than just your resort? A combo tour in Punta Cana lets you blend adventure, culture, and beach relaxation in a single, unforgettable day. It’s the perfect mix for travelers who want to see real Dominican life, taste fresh flavors, and unwind in a tropical paradise.

What’s Included in the Combo Tour in Punta Cana

Start the day with hotel pickup in an open-air safari truck. Along the way, you’ll visit a local farm, taste fresh coffee and cacao, and learn how sugarcane is processed. A stop at a rural school or family home offers insight into everyday life in the Dominican Republic. To finish, you’ll relax at a secluded beach where lunch and drinks await.

What You Should Bring

Pack sunscreen, a hat, and sunglasses. Wear closed shoes for walking and bring a swimsuit and towel for the beach. A small waterproof bag will protect your phone and money. Don’t forget cash for tips or souvenirs.

Smart Tips to Make the Most of It

Choose a seat near the front of the truck for a smoother ride. Wear comfortable clothes you don’t mind getting dusty. Ask questions—the guides love to share their culture. Be respectful during cultural visits and keep an open mind throughout the journey.

Best Time to Book

Combo tours run all year. The dry season (December to April) offers sunny skies and great photo conditions. The rainy season (May to October) brings fewer crowds and greener landscapes. Morning tours are cooler and allow you to return with time to spare.
